返回

从小白到高手:Excel 隔行插入空行的秘诀

Office技巧

引言

在处理 Excel 数据时,你经常需要在表格中隔行插入空行,以方便数据查看、编辑或进一步处理。今天,我们将深入探讨各种 Excel 隔行插入空行的技巧,从简单的公式到高级的 VBA 代码,确保你掌握所有可用方法。

公式方法

ODD 函数

ODD 函数可用于检查数字是否为奇数。我们可以利用这一点来隔行插入空行:

  1. 在目标区域第一行输入以下公式:=ODD(ROW())
  2. 将公式向下填充到需要插入空行的所有行。
  3. 选中包含公式的区域,然后选择“插入”选项卡中的“插入行”。

行数除法

另一个简单的方法是将行数除以 2,然后检查余数是否为 0。如果是,则插入空行:

  1. 在目标区域第一行输入以下公式:=MOD(ROW(),2)=0
  2. 将公式向下填充到需要插入空行的所有行。
  3. 选中包含公式的区域,然后选择“插入”选项卡中的“插入行”。

VBA 代码

For Each 循环

我们可以使用 VBA 代码遍历目标区域并隔行插入空行:

Sub InsertBlankRows()
    Dim r As Long
    Dim i As Long

    r = 1
    Do Until r > Cells(Rows.Count, 1).End(xlUp).Row
        i = i + 1
        If i Mod 2 = 1 Then
            Rows(r).EntireRow.Insert
        End If
        r = r + 1
    Loop
End Sub

While 循环

另一种 VBA 解决方案是使用 While 循环:

Sub InsertBlankRows()
    Dim r As Long
    r = 1
    Do While r <= Cells(Rows.Count, 1).End(xlUp).Row
        If r Mod 2 = 1 Then
            Rows(r).EntireRow.Insert
        End If
        r = r + 1
    Loop
End Sub

快捷键

对于快速隔行插入空行,可以使用以下快捷键:

  1. 选中目标区域。
  2. 按住“Ctrl”键。
  3. 同时按下“+”和“Enter”键。

总结

掌握 Excel 隔行插入空行的技巧可以让你高效处理数据。无论是简单的公式、高级的 VBA 代码还是便捷的快捷键,总有一种方法适合你的需求。通过本指南中的方法,你将能够轻松完成这项任务并提升你的 Excel 技能。